Slope trimming services involve adjusting the grade or slope of a property's landscape to ensure proper drainage and prevent water from pooling around the foundation. This process typically includes reshaping or leveling areas where the terrain has become uneven or has shifted over time. Proper slope management helps direct rainwater and runoff away from the building, reducing the risk of water intrusion, basement flooding, and foundation damage. Local contractors skilled in slope trimming can evaluate existing landscape conditions and implement effective solutions to maintain proper water flow.
Many common problems are addressed through slope trimming, especially in areas prone to heavy rainfall or seasonal changes. When yard surfaces or driveways develop low spots or uneven patches, water can collect and cause erosion or seepage into the foundation. Over time, poorly graded landscapes may lead to standing water near the home, increasing the likelihood of basement leaks, mold growth, or structural issues. Slope trimming restores proper grading, helping to mitigate these issues and protect the property's integrity.

The overview below groups typical Slope Trimming projects into broad ranges so you can see how smaller, mid-sized, and larger jobs often compare in Seattle, WA.
In many markets, a large share of routine jobs stays in the lower and middle ranges, while only a smaller percentage of projects moves into the highest bands when the work is more complex or site conditions are harder than average.
Smaller Repairs - Typically, local contractors charge between $250 and $600 for routine slope trimming jobs like fixing minor unevenness or small sections. Many projects fall within this middle range, depending on the scope and materials involved.
Moderate Projects - Medium-sized slope trimming, such as addressing larger areas or more extensive unevenness, can range from $600 to $1,200. These jobs are common for residential properties needing more comprehensive adjustments.
Large or Complex Jobs - Larger, more complex slope trimming projects, including significant grading or multiple areas, can reach $1,200 to $3,000 or more. Fewer projects push into this higher tier, often due to site-specific challenges or extensive work.
Full Replacement or Major Overhaul - Complete slope replacements or extensive overhauls typically start at $3,000 and can go beyond $5,000, depending on size and complexity. These are less common but necessary for severely damaged or heavily modified landscapes.
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.
